Customer Success Manager - AI Paid Media Platform

Paid Search / Paid Social / PPC / Digital Media Platform

Location: London / Hybrid
Salary: £50k - £60k + Bonus

We're working with a fast-growing AI Paid Media platform that helps global brands and retailers plan, optimise, and scale their performance marketing. Backed by a genuinely exciting product and a customer base that's scaling quickly, they're now looking for a Customer Success Manager to join them at a pivotal moment.

This isn't your typical "check-in and renew" CS role. It's a hybrid of relationship management and hard data analysis, you'll be just as comfortable presenting ROAS trends and churn analysis as you are building trust with a client on a call. If you like getting into the numbers and owning the relationship, this one's worth a conversation.

What you'll be doing

  • Owning onboarding from post-contract through to full platform adoption - training clients and setting them up for success from day one
  • Digging into campaign performance data to spot trends and shape data-backed recommendations
  • Acting as a genuine strategic partner, advising clients on Paid Media ROI, not just reporting numbers back at them
  • Building and maintaining reporting dashboards that track account health, spend efficiency, and ROI across your portfolio
  • Using trend and statistical analysis to flag at-risk accounts before they become churn problems
  • Running weekly account reviews and being the voice of the customer internally

What they're looking for

  • 3+ years in a customer-facing role
  • Customer Success, Account Management, or Digital Marketing all work
  • Equally keen to hear from Media Agency backgrounds
  • If you've run Paid Search or Paid Social campaigns and want to move client-side into a CS-flavoured role, this could be a great next step
  • A track record of turning data into a story clients actually understand and act on
